hidva / clayoutLinks
Translate C++/Rust type into C type with the same memory layout
☆17Updated 3 years ago
Alternatives and similar repositories for clayout
Users that are interested in clayout are comparing it to the libraries listed below
Sorting:
- ☆12Updated 2 years ago
- rust-like traits (type erasure) on plain C++☆17Updated 2 years ago
- Hyaline Reclamation (PLDI '21, PODC '19)☆23Updated 4 years ago
- Adaptive Radix Tree in C++☆50Updated last week
- ☆22Updated 2 months ago
- EDSL for C++ to make just-in-time code generation easier☆87Updated 2 years ago
- async io-uring based kernel io library☆34Updated 4 years ago
- A standalone library to create and manipulate metrics in C☆20Updated last month
- Collection of C++ containers extracted from LLVM☆26Updated 4 years ago
- ☆20Updated 3 years ago
- Pre-conditions, post-conditions, and assertions, all available at compile-time☆26Updated 3 years ago
- ☆59Updated 4 years ago
- A header only library that provides parser combinators to C++☆21Updated 3 years ago
- C++20 liburing backed coroutine executor and event loop framework.☆66Updated 3 years ago
- Prints values and types during compilation!☆58Updated 7 months ago
- Lock-free implementation of the token bucket algorithm in C++☆62Updated 2 years ago
- A Scalable, Portable, and Memory-Efficient Lock-Free FIFO Queue (DISC '19)☆71Updated 2 years ago
- A variant of Ahash written in C++.☆10Updated 2 years ago
- A High-Performance JIT-Based C++ Expression/Script Execution Engine with SIMD Vectorization Support☆99Updated 3 months ago
- a fast and light-weighted key-value store library☆48Updated 4 months ago
- An efficient, composable design pattern for range processing☆134Updated 10 months ago
- SIMD recipes, for various platforms (collection of code snippets)☆49Updated 4 years ago
- ☆113Updated 2 years ago
- The Fancy Named Parameters Library☆36Updated 3 months ago
- A header-only implementation of SipHash☆33Updated 6 months ago
- Hiactor is a distributed C++ actor framework.☆118Updated last year
- C++ QD locking library☆11Updated 2 months ago
- A C11 implementation of D. Vyukov MPSC queue☆33Updated 2 years ago
- C++20 Coroutine-Based Synchronous Parser Combinator Library☆61Updated 4 years ago
- Experimental patches to implement missing C++20 modules features for the clang/LLVM toolchain.☆23Updated 3 years ago